Amendments to Part 4

This adran has no associated Memorandwm Esboniadol

15.—(1) In regulation 21—

(a)in paragraph (1)—

(i)in the opening words, for “21” substitute “7”;

(ii)in the closing words—

(aa)after “unless” insert “the vehicle satisfies the condition in paragraph (1A) and either”;

(bb)for “one of the conditions” substitute “the condition”;

(b)after paragraph (1), insert—

(1A) The condition in this paragraph is that, if no vehicle approval issued by the Secretary of State, whether before or after IP completion day, in accordance with Article 45 of the Type Approval Regulation or the EU Type Approval Regulation has effect with respect to the vehicle, the vehicle—

(a)has been constructed for use in left-hand traffic, and

(b)uses both imperial and metric units of measurement for the speedometer.;

(c)in paragraph (2), for the words after “unless” substitute—

the vehicle satisfies the condition in paragraph (1A), and either—

(a)the condition in paragraph (3) is satisfied, or

(b)paragraph (6) applies.;

(d)for paragraph (3), substitute—

(3) The “condition” is that an appropriate approval or certificate of conformity has effect with respect to the vehicle.”;

(e)in paragraph (4)—

(i)in the opening words, for “paragraph (5)” substitute “paragraphs (4A) and (5)”;

(ii)in sub-paragraph (a)(ii), after “vehicle”, insert “and the Secretary of State has permitted the registration of that vehicle in accordance with Article 49 of the Type Approval Regulation, or of the EU Type Approval Regulation”;

(iii)in sub-paragraph (b)(i), after “Type Approval Regulation” insert “or the EU Type Approval Regulation”;

(f)after paragraph (4), insert—

(4A) For the purposes of this Part, where a vehicle is to be kept, or normally kept, at a place in Great Britain—

(a)an EU certificate of conformity which is not a certificate of conformity to which paragraph (4B) applies only has effect if it is issued in relation to a vehicle which—

(i)is a qualifying Northern Ireland good, or

(ii)was in the United Kingdom before IP completion day;

(b)an EU individual approval certificate which is not issued by the Secretary of State only has effect if it is issued in relation to a vehicle which—

(i)is a qualifying Northern Ireland good, or

(ii)was in the United Kingdom before IP completion day.

(4B) This paragraph applies to—

(a)an EU certificate of conformity to which section 57(1ZA) or 57(1ZC) of the Road Traffic Act 1988(1) applies, and

(b)an EU certificate of conformity issued pursuant to an EU type-approval granted by the Secretary of State.;

(g)in paragraph (5)—

(i)for sub-paragraph (a), substitute—

(a)the vehicle to which it relates—

(i)was first put into service in a member State, and

(ii)if it is to be kept or normally kept at a place in Great Britain, it was first registered outside the United Kingdom before IP completion day,;

(h)in paragraph (7)—

(i)for “a national small series type-approval” substitute “a GB small series type-approval”;

(ii)after “regulation 16”, insert “, where the vehicle is to be kept or normally kept in Great Britain”;

(iii)in the words after sub-paragraph (d), for “United Kingdom” substitute “Great Britain”;

(i)after paragraph (7), insert—

(7A) In relation to a vehicle of a type to which a national small series type-approval or a UK (NI) national small series type-approval has been granted by the approval authority under regulation 16, the Secretary of State must not—

(a)issue a first vehicle licence for a motor vehicle,

(b)issue a first nil licence for a motor vehicle,

(c)register a motor vehicle before the issue of a first licence, or

(d)give consent under regulation 23(3) to the supply of a large trailer for use on a road,

if it appears that doing so would cause the total number of vehicles registered or, as the case may be, put into service on roads in the United Kingdom in any year to exceed the maximum permitted number.;

(j)in paragraph (8), after “United Kingdom” insert “or Great Britain, as the case may be,”

(k)in paragraph (9)—

(i)before the definition of “appropriate date”, insert—

appropriate approval or certificate of conformity” means any of the following which is appropriate to the vehicle—

(a)

where the vehicle is to be kept, or normally kept, at a place in Great Britain—

(i)

a certificate of conformity issued under regulation 16(7) relating to—

(aa)

a GB small series type approval,

(bb)

a UK (NI) national small series type approval; or

(cc)

a national small series type approval issued by the Secretary of State before IP completion day,

(ii)

an individual vehicle approval certificate issued under regulation 18(10) of these Regulations, whether that approval—

(aa)

is an individual vehicle approval issued by the Secretary of State before IP completion day, or

(bb)

is a GB individual vehicle approval or a UK (NI) national individual vehicle approval,

(iii)

an EU individual vehicle approval,

(iv)

a GB certificate of conformity issued in relation to a GB whole-vehicle type-approval, or a GB medium series type-approval,

(v)

an EU certificate of conformity issued in relation to an EU type-approval, including a UK (NI) type approval, granted by the Secretary of State under the Motor Vehicles (EC Type Approval) Regulations 1998(2), the Road Vehicles (Approval) Regulations 2009(3) or under these Regulations,

(vi)

an EU certificate of conformity issued in relation to an EU type-approval granted by a member State under the EU Type Approval Regulation, Council Directive 70/156/EEC of 6th February 1970 on the approximation of the laws of the member States relating to the type-approval of motor vehicles and their trailers(4), or Directive 2007/46/EC of the European Parliament and of the Council of 5 September 2007 establishing a framework for the approval of motor vehicles and their trailers, and of systems, components and separate technical units intended for such vehicles as either of those directives were implemented in the law of that member State(5), or

(vii)

a certificate of conformity issued under section 57 of the Road Traffic Act 1988(6); or

(b)

where the vehicle is to be kept, or normally kept, at a place in Northern Ireland, a certificate or approval referred to in sub-paragraph (a)(i)(bb) or (cc), (ii) (except for a GB individual vehicle approval), (iii), (v), or (vi);;

(ii)for the definition of “appropriate date”, substitute—

appropriate date” means, as the case may be—

(a)

in the case of a certificate of conformity issued under section 57(1) of the Road Traffic Act 1988 in respect of a vehicle of a type which has been approved under section 55(1A) or 55(1D) of that Act, the date of issue of that certificate of conformity or the date of issue of that type-approval (whichever date is later), or

(b)

in any other case, the date of application under section 7 or 21 of the 1994 Act for the registration of, or the issue of a first licence for a vehicle;;

(iii)omit the definition of “EU certificate of conformity”;

(iv)for the definition of “maximum permitted number”, substitute—

maximum permitted number” means—

(a)

for the purposes of paragraph (7), the number of units specified in the table in paragraph 2 of Section A of Annex V to the Type Approval Regulation in relation to the vehicle category to which that type belongs, and

(b)

for the purposes of paragraph (7A), the number of units specified in the table in paragraph 2 of Section A of Annex V to the EU Type Approval Regulation in relation to the vehicle category to which that type belongs;.

(2) In regulation 23—

(a)in paragraph (8), for the definition of “appropriate approval or certificate of conformity”, substitute—

appropriate approval or certificate of conformity” means any of the following which is appropriate to the vehicle—

(a)

where the trailer is to be kept, or normally kept at a place in Great Britain—

(i)

a certificate of conformity issued under regulation 16(7) relating to—

(aa)

a GB small series type-approval,

(bb)

a UK (NI) national small series type-approval, or

(cc)

a national small series type approval issued by the Secretary of State before IP completion day,

(ii)

an individual vehicle approval issued under regulation 18(10) of these Regulations, whether that approval—

(aa)

is an individual vehicle approval issued by the Secretary of State before IP completion day, or

(bb)

is a GB individual vehicle approval or a UK (NI) national individual vehicle approval,

(iii)

a GB certificate of conformity issued in relation to a GB type-approval,

(iv)

an EU certificate of conformity issued in relation to an EU type-approval, including a UK (NI) type approval, granted by the Secretary of State under the Motor Vehicles (EC Type Approval) Regulations 1998, the Road Vehicles (Approval) Regulations 2009 or under these Regulations,

(v)

an EU certificate of conformity issued in relation to an EU type-approval granted by a member State under the EU Type Approval Regulation or Directive 2007/46/EC of the European Parliament and of the Council of 5 September 2007 establishing a framework for the approval of motor vehicles and their trailers, and of systems, components and separate technical units intended for such vehicles as that directive was implemented in the law of that member State, provided that the trailer to which the approval relates—

(aa)

was in the United Kingdom before 1st January 2023, or

(bb)

is a qualifying Northern Ireland good, or

(vi)

a certificate of conformity issued under section 57 of the Road Traffic Act 1988, or

(b)

where the trailer is to be kept or normally kept in Northern Ireland—

(i)

a certificate referred to in sub-paragraph (a)(i)(bb) or (cc), (ii) (except for a GB individual vehicle approval), or (iv), or

(ii)

an EU certificate of conformity issued in relation to an EU type-approval granted by a member State under the EU Type Approval Regulation or Directive 2007/46/EC as implemented in the law of that member State,.

(3) In regulation 26(1), in the definition of “principal information”, after sub-paragraph (g), insert—

(h)whether the trailer is to be kept, or normally kept, at a place in Great Britain, in Northern Ireland, or in either jurisdiction;.

(4) In regulation 27—

(a)in the heading, at the end insert “(Great Britain)”;

(b)for “United Kingdom” substitute “Great Britain”.

(5) After regulation 27, insert—

End-of-Series vehicles: limits (Northern Ireland)

27A.  For the purposes of Part B of Annex V of the EU Type Approval Regulation, the maximum number of complete vehicles and completed vehicles entered into service in Northern Ireland is restricted in accordance with paragraph 2 of that Part..

(6) In regulation 28, after “Approval Regulation” insert “or the EU Type Approval Regulation”.
